Wi-Fi не отображается и Bluetooth не работает – Ubuntu 24.04

Вопрос или проблема

Я недавно купил новый ноутбук ASUS (ASUS VivoBook 15X K3504ZA-BQ094) и попытался установить Ubuntu 24.04 (последняя версия на сайте Ubuntu). Во время установки опция подключения к Wi-Fi была отключена, и даже после установки у меня нет возможности подключиться к Wi-Fi (она отсутствует в меню в правом верхнем углу). Когда я пытаюсь включить Bluetooth из меню в правом верхнем углу, над значком Bluetooth появляются 3 точки (…), и ничего не происходит, а если я пытаюсь включить его с помощью страницы Настройки, переключатель автоматически выключается.

Я подключил телефон к ноутбуку, чтобы проверить наличие обновлений, и он обновился на 400 МБ, но ничего о Wi-Fi (он все еще не отображается). В Обновлении программного обеспечения больше нет обновлений, и в Программное обеспечение и обновления -> Дополнительные драйверы написано, что дополнительных драйверов нет.

Некоторые команды и их результаты (если это поможет):

lspci -nnk | grep 0280 -A3
0000:02:00.0 Контроллер сети [0280]: MEDIATEK Corp. Устройство [14c3:7902]
Имя устройства: WLAN
Подсистема: AzureWave Устройство [1a3b:5520]
10000:e0:06.0 PCI мост [0604]: Intel Corporation Процессор Core 12-го поколения PCI Express x4 Controller #0 [8086:464d] (rev 04)
nmcli device
УСТРОЙСТВО           ТИП      СОСТОЯНИЕ                   СОЕДИНЕНИЕ        
lo               loopback  подключено (снаружи)  lo

ИЗМЕНЕННО: команда из комментария

sudo lshw -C network
*-сеть UNCLAIMED       
       описание: Контроллер сети
       продукт: MEDIATEK Corp.
       производитель: MEDIATEK Corp.
       физический идентификатор: 0
       информация шины: pci@0000:02:00.0
       версия: 00
       ширина: 64 бита
       частота: 33 МГц
       возможности: pciexpress msi pm bus_master cap_list
       конфигурация: задержка=0
       ресурсы: iomemory:600-5ff память:6000000000-60000fffff память:84000000-84007fff

Ноутбук пришел без ОС, и я не запускаю двойную загрузку с Windows или чем-либо еще, просто пытаюсь установить рабочую Ubuntu. Если кто-то сможет мне помочь, заранее спасибо!

У меня была похожая проблема. Я исправил Wi-Fi, но Bluetooth по-прежнему не включается в меню настроек.

Шаг 1 Получить информацию о сетевом оборудовании

lshw -C network

lspci -k | grep -i network -A 3

lspci -k | grep -i network -A 3

09:00.0 Контроллер сети: Intel Corporation Wi-Fi 6E(802.11ax) AX210/AX1675* 2x2 [Typhoon Peak] (rev 1a)
    Подсистема: Intel Corporation Wi-Fi 6 AX210 160MHz
    Ядро модули: iwlwifi
0a:00.0 Не назначенный класс [ff00]: Realtek Semiconductor Co., Ltd. RTS525A PCI Express кардридер (rev 01)

Мое сетевое оборудование было Intel Wi-Fi 6E AX210/AX1675, а драйвером был iwlwifi, как видно из вышеуказанного вывода. Вам понадобится название вашего драйвера, так что сохраните это для дальнейшего использования.

Я попытался обновить прошивку

sudo apt update
sudo apt install --reinstall linux-firmware

чтобы затем перезагрузить модуль Wi-Fi

sudo modprobe -r iwlwifi
sudo modprobe iwlwifi

Это не сработало, поэтому мы использовали

dmesg | grep iwlwifi

Что показало, что моя система искала файлы прошивки между версиями 39-64. Это был длинный вывод, который показал iwlwifi-ty-a0-gf-a0-XX.ucode, где те два жирных XX были числами между 39-64.

Так что мы проверили файлы прошивки…

ls /lib/firmware/ | grep iwlwifi-ty-a0-gf-a0

iwlwifi-ty-a0-gf-a0-59.ucode.zst
iwlwifi-ty-a0-gf-a0-66.ucode.zst
iwlwifi-ty-a0-gf-a0-72.ucode.zst
iwlwifi-ty-a0-gf-a0-73.ucode.zst
iwlwifi-ty-a0-gf-a0-74.ucode.zst
iwlwifi-ty-a0-gf-a0-77.ucode.zst
iwlwifi-ty-a0-gf-a0-78.ucode.zst
iwlwifi-ty-a0-gf-a0-79.ucode.zst
iwlwifi-ty-a0-gf-a0-81.ucode.zst
iwlwifi-ty-a0-gf-a0-83.ucode.zst
iwlwifi-ty-a0-gf-a0-84.ucode.zst
iwlwifi-ty-a0-gf-a0-86.ucode.zst
iwlwifi-ty-a0-gf-a0.pnvm.zst

Оказалось, что файлы прошивки не были разжаты, они оставались сжатыми в формате .zst.

Вы можете разжать файлы прошивки с помощью

sudo apt install zstd
sudo zstd -d /lib/firmware/iwlwifi-ty-a0-gf-a0-*.zst

Теперь вы можете выгрузить и перезагрузить драйвер Wi-Fi

sudo modprobe -r iwlwifi
sudo modprobe iwlwifi

Перезапустите менеджер сети

sudo systemctl restart NetworkManager.service

Затем проверьте, решена ли проблема

nmcli device wifi list

Вы должны увидеть список сетей Wi-Fi в вашем районе.

Ответ или решение

Решение проблем с Wi-Fi и Bluetooth на Ubuntu 24.04 для ASUS VivoBook 15X K3504ZA-BQ094

При установке Ubuntu 24.04 на ваш новый ноутбук ASUS VivoBook 15X K3504ZA-BQ094 у вас возникли два основных вопроса: недоступный Wi-Fi и проблемы с Bluetooth. Давайте детально рассмотрим, как можно приступить к решению этих проблем.

1. Проблема с Wi-Fi

На основании предоставленной информации можно сделать вывод, что проблема заключается в драйверах для сетевого контроллера MEDIATEK [14c3:7902]. Это распространенная ситуация для новых устройств, где поставляемые драйвера могут не поддерживать новейшее оборудование.

Шаги по решению проблемы с Wi-Fi:

1.1 Узнать информацию о сетевом оборудовании

Используя команды:

lspci -nnk | grep 0280 -A3
nmcli device

выясняется, что ваш сетевой контроллер не был распознан системой (UNCLAIMED). Это значит, что для него не загружен драйвер.

1.2 Установка и обновление драйвера

Попробуйте переустановить пакет с прошивкой для драйвера Wi-Fi. Используйте следующие команды:

sudo apt update
sudo apt install --reinstall linux-firmware

Это может помочь, если проблема связана с отсутствующими прошивками.

1.3 Проверка и загрузка модуля

Попробуйте выгрузить и снова загрузить модуль драйвера:

sudo modprobe -r iwlwifi
sudo modprobe iwlwifi

Также, рекомендуется перезапустить менеджер сетей:

sudo systemctl restart NetworkManager.service

Затем проверьте доступные сети с помощью:

nmcli device wifi list
2. Проблема с Bluetooth

Судя по тому, что Bluetooth не включается и не отображается в настройках, вероятно, проблема также связана с драйверами. Ваша система не может активировать Bluetooth-контроллер, возможно, из-за недостатка поддержки в ядре Linux или отсутствующих прошивок.

Шаги по решению проблемы с Bluetooth:

2.1 Проверьте наличие драйвера Bluetooth

Используйте команду:

lspci | grep Bluetooth

Если устройство распознается, попробуйте установить необходимые пакеты:

sudo apt install bluez bluetooth

Затем перезапустите службу:

sudo systemctl restart bluetooth

2.2 Проверка статуса Bluetooth

Проверьте, доступен ли Bluetooth, используя команду:

rfkill list

Если Bluetooth заблокирован, его можно разблокировать с помощью:

sudo rfkill unblock bluetooth

Заключение

Если эти шаги не решат ваши проблемы, рассмотрите возможность проверки дистрибутивов, таких как Fedora или Pop!_OS, которые могут иметь более совершенную поддержку оборудования на вашем ноутбуке. Вы также можете обратиться в сообщество Ubuntu для получения дополнительной поддержки или подождать следующих обновлений ядра, которые, возможно, решат проблемы совместимости.

Эти шаги помогут вам восстановить функциональность Wi-Fi и Bluetooth на вашем ноутбуке ASUS после установки Ubuntu 24.04. Удачи!

Оцените материал
Добавить комментарий

Капча загружается...